Creating and Verifying Your RapidBet Account
Signing up for RapidBet typically starts with providing basic personal information: full name, email address, date of birth, and a password. Use a strong, unique password and an email you control; RapidBet will usually send a verification link to that address. After clicking the link, you may be prompted to enter additional details such as your address and phone number to comply with Know Your Customer (KYC) rules. These measures are standard across regulated platforms and help verify identity, prevent fraud, and ensure that users meet the minimum legal age to gamble in their jurisdiction.
KYC verification may require you to upload documents such as a government-issued ID (passport or driver’s license), a proof of address (utility bill or bank statement dated within the last three months), and sometimes a selfie or a short video to match your ID. Submit clear, legible photos and ensure that the file formats and sizes meet RapidBet’s requirements to avoid delays. Typical review times vary from a few hours to several business days; expedited review might be offered through chat or email support.
Before completing registration, check RapidBet’s terms and privacy policy so you understand how your data will be used and what restrictions apply in your country. If you plan to use a mobile app, download it from an official store (Apple App Store or Google Play) to avoid counterfeit apps. Finally, enable account recovery options—such as a verified phone number and backup email—so you can regain access in case you lose your password. Being thorough at this stage prevents friction when you want to deposit or withdraw funds.
Understanding Deposit Options and Bonuses
RapidBet commonly supports multiple deposit methods: debit/credit cards (Visa, MasterCard), e-wallets (PayPal, Skrill, Neteller), bank transfers, and sometimes cryptocurrencies. Each payment method has different processing times and fees. Cards and e-wallets are typically instant, letting you bet right away; bank transfers can take several business days. Check minimum and maximum deposit limits—these influence how you manage your initial bankroll. Also confirm whether RapidBet allows withdrawals to the same method you used to deposit, as many jurisdictions enforce “withdrawal-to-source” policies for anti-money-laundering compliance.
New users are often offered welcome bonuses, free bets, or matched deposit promotions. Read the fine print: bonuses come with wagering requirements (e.g., 10x the bonus amount at eligible odds), expiry windows, and restrictions on which bet types or markets qualify. Some offers exclude cash-out, certain odds formats, or specific events. To make the most of promotions, calculate the effective value: a small bonus with high wagering demands may be less valuable than a modest free bet with no or low playthrough requirements.
Always be aware of deposit fees and conversion charges if depositing in a different currency. E-wallets may reduce fees and speed up withdrawals. If you want to use a bonus, you may need to opt in or enter a promo code during deposit. Keep records of transaction IDs and take screenshots if any discrepancy arises. If a bonus is tied to “first bet” protection or insurance, understand how refunded stakes are handled (cash vs. bonus funds). Responsible management of deposit methods and a clear understanding of bonus terms will keep your account in good standing and avoid surprises when withdrawing winnings.

Placing Your First Bets: Markets, Odds, and Bet Types
Before placing a bet, familiarize yourself with the layout of RapidBet’s betting markets. Sportsbooks usually categorize events by sport and league; popular markets include moneyline (win/draw/win), point spreads, totals (over/under), and prop bets. For beginners, moneyline bets are simplest: you pick the winner. Spreads and totals require understanding how handicaps or aggregate scores affect payouts. RapidBet will display odds in formats like decimal, fractional, or American—choose the format you find easiest to read in account settings.
To place a bet, select an event and click the market and outcome you prefer; this adds the selection to your bet slip. Enter your stake and review the potential payout before confirming. The potential payout equals stake multiplied by the odds (decimal odds are straightforward: stake × decimal odds = return). If you’re making multiple selections, choose between an acca/parlay (all selections must win) or a system bet (combinations of selections). Be mindful: parlay payouts can be attractive but are riskier because a single losing selection kills the whole bet.
Live (in-play) betting is available for many events and offers dynamic odds that change as the event unfolds. Use live statistics and match trackers to inform decisions, but be aware that rapid odds movement can lead to rejected bets or staked amounts being matched at different prices. Some platforms offer “cash out”—a pre-event settlement option that lets you lock in profit or cut losses; cash out values can fluctuate and are typically lower than final potential returns if you let the bet run. Also check minimum and maximum bet limits; big potential payouts may be capped. Begin with small stakes to learn how markets move and to build confidence in reading odds and interpreting market signals.
Responsible Gambling, Security, and Account Management
Responsible gambling features are essential for protecting both your finances and mental health. RapidBet should provide tools such as deposit limits, loss limits, session time reminders, cool-off periods, and self-exclusion options. Set realistic budgets and use deposit or stake limits to prevent impulsive overspending. If you feel gambling is becoming a problem, use RapidBet’s self-exclusion feature to take a break or contact customer support for guidance on permanent account closure. Many regulated operators also link to support organizations (e.g., GamCare, Gamblers Anonymous) that offer counseling and assistance.
Security-wise, enable two-factor authentication (2FA) if offered. 2FA adds an extra verification step—usually a code from an authenticator app or SMS—that makes account takeover far more difficult. Regularly monitor your transaction history and set up alerts for large withdrawals or unusual activity. Use unique, strong passwords and avoid sharing account details. Keep verification documents secure and only upload them through RapidBet’s official site or app.
For account management, understand how withdrawals work: most platforms require identity verification before allowing a first withdrawal, and processing times may vary by method. Plan withdrawals in advance, and be ready to provide any additional documentation customer support requests. Keep customer-support contact methods handy—live chat, email, or phone—and seize them early if you have questions about a bet, bonus term, or transaction. Lastly, if you’re using RapidBet from a mobile device, keep the app updated and only download official versions. With these security and responsible-gambling practices in place, you’ll protect both your funds and your enjoyment of betting.
